Key Points to Consider
Last 6: Everton, coming off a 0-1 loss to Liverpool in the FA Cup, have 2 losses, 2 wins and 2 draws in their last six overall. Brighton, coming off a 0-1 loss vs Sheff Wed in the FA Cup, have 3 losses, 2 draws and 1 win in their last six overall.
Some Numbers: Mathew Ryan, goalkeeper for Brighton, concedes about 1.15 goals per 90 minutes in career, good for ninth best in the Premier League right now. He has a 72 percent save percentage as a whole, good for No. 8 world-wide.
Head-to-Head: These two sides last matched up on Oct. 26, 2019 when Brighton won, 3-2.
Projected Leaders
For Brighton, Neal Maupay has a 29-to-30 percent chance to score. He averages 1.83 shots overall per sim, 0.73 shots on goal per and 0.35 goals per sim.
For Everton, Richarlison has a 28 percent chance to score. He averages 2.75 shots overall per sim, 1.08 shots on goal per and 0.32 goals per sim.
